NeoTek Geschrieben 19. Februar 2009 Teilen Geschrieben 19. Februar 2009 Hallo zusammen, ich muss für meine Firma eine Access Datenbank erstellen die alle Server beinhaltet die von meinem Unternehmen betreut werden. Folgende informationen sollen der Datenbank später entnommen werden können: Servername, Hersteller, Model, Seriennummer, Standort, Stadt, Land, Serviceklasse, EKServicepreis und VKServicepreis. Ich hab bis jetzt folgende Tabellen erstell... Server: [iD], Servername, Hersteller, Typ, Seriennummer, Kaufdatum, Serviceklasse 1, Testserver01, HP, 580 G5, GB1234ABCD, 01.01.2008, SC3 Standort: [iD], Lokation, Kunde, Stadt, Land 1, Serverraum 123, Firma XYZ, Stuttgart, Deutschland Service: [Land, Serviceklasse], EKServicepreis, VKServicepreis Deutschland, SC1, aaa Euro, bbb Euro ... Deutschland, SC7, abc Euro, def Euro Schweiz, SC1, ggg Euro, hhh Euro ... Schweiz, SC7, ghi Euro, jkl Euro usw... Das Problem für mich ist, das ich nicht weiß wie ich die Beziehungen definieren soll. Kann mir da jemand weiterhelfen? Es ist ziehmlich dringend. Mein Chef will bereits morgen einen ersten Entwurf sehen. Danke! Gruß NeoTek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
flashpixx Geschrieben 19. Februar 2009 Teilen Geschrieben 19. Februar 2009 Das Problem für mich ist, das ich nicht weiß wie ich die Beziehungen definieren soll. Kann mir da jemand weiterhelfen? Naja eine Beziehung kann nur zwischen 2 Entities bestehen. Du hast eine. Für ein Datenbankdesign beginnt man zuerst mit dem ERM Entity-Relationship-Modell ? Wikipedia, erstellt Tabellen und normalisiert dann die Tabellen http://de.wikipedia.org/wiki/Normalisierung_(Datenbank) Es ist ziehmlich dringend. Mein Chef will bereits morgen einen ersten Entwurf sehen. Danke! Nur weil es für dich dringend ist, ist es lang nicht für andere dringend. Drängeln hilft wenig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
DaMan Geschrieben 19. Februar 2009 Teilen Geschrieben 19. Februar 2009 Hi , also im Prinzip würde ich sagen, dass es relativ schwer ist ohne jegliche Ahnung so etwas in Angriff zu nehmen. Aber gut - im Prinzip mußt du nur Primär,-u. Fremdschlüssel vergeben. Ein Primärschlüssel identifiziert z.B. den Server eindeutig (z.B. Bei dir ID). Fremdschlüssel sind Sttribute, welche in einer anderen Tabelle Primärschlüssel sind und darüber identifiziert werden. --------------------- Server: [iD], Servername, Hersteller, Typ, Seriennummer, Kaufdatum, Serviceklasse 1, Testserver01, HP, 580 G5, GB1234ABCD, 01.01.2008, SC3 --------------------- Surf mal hier vorbei und mache die einzelnden Schritte durch: http://office.microsoft.com/de-at/access/HA012242471031.aspx Aber jetzt was anderes : In deiner Position würde ich versuchen meinem Chef einen Webserver wie xxamp (mysql integriert // webinterface) smackhaft zu machen. So können bequem Daten über den Browser abgefragt werden / eingetragen werden. Außerdem im nächsten Schritt kannst du ihn im i-net verfügbar machen und so einen Zugriff von überall definieren. Und dazu gibt es Milliarden Anleitungen.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
dbasepro Geschrieben 20. Februar 2009 Teilen Geschrieben 20. Februar 2009 Ich stimme meinem Vorredner zu. Eine mysql Datenbank ist einfach zu verwalten, Zugriff über den Browser ist eine weitere Bequemlichkeit, die nicht zu unterschätzen ist. Ich würde außerdem auch erstmal ein ERM entwerfen.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
NeoTek Geschrieben 20. Februar 2009 Autor Teilen Geschrieben 20. Februar 2009 @DaMan & dbasepro: Danke für eure Hilfe. Dann werd ich das mal versuchen. Ich geb dann bescheid wie es ausgegangen ist. Gruß NeoTek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Empfohlene Beiträge
Dein Kommentar
Du kannst jetzt schreiben und Dich später registrieren. Wenn Du ein Konto hast, melde Dich jetzt an, um unter Deinem Benutzernamen zu schreiben.